The Department of Public Instruction has taken a series of measures to shore up the performance of students in the district in the SSLC examinations slated to be held from June. This includes a series of preparatory examinations besides identifying students performing below par and conducting crash courses for them. This was stated by the Deputy Director of Public Instruction Panduranga at the Karnataka Development Programme review meeting conducted by the Mysuru Zilla Panchayat on Saturday.
